I use the following dockerfile to build an image and start a container. Download objects and refs from another repository gitfilterbranch1 rewrite branches gitfmtmergemsg1. To install these man pages simply install the manpagesdev package. The linux man pages project documents the linux kernel and c library interfaces that are employed by userspace programs. Reading man pages is usually done in a terminal window when in graphical mode, or just in text mode if you prefer it.
This project renders all such manuals included in ubuntu into an html, web. Ubuntu is an open source software operating system that runs from the desktop, to the cloud, to all your internet connected things. Youll learn how to open man pages and identify the contents inside. Man is an interface to the online reference manuals. You should be able to find them in synaptic, or type aptget install. The following is an overview of api usage, refer to individual man pages for more details on each function. In this tutorial, we will discuss the basics of man using some easy to understand examples. A lot of beginning users fear the man manual pages, because they are an overwhelming source of documentation.
Linux manual pages come from thousands of individual software packages, with each package typically installing one or two pages. The best free certification study guides, practice tests and forums. Yes, you can even get the manual pages in pdf file format. Now try doing a few searches through the man pages. They are, however, very structured, as you will see from the example below on. You dont need to install man pages manually, they are installed together with the command they describe. Xbacklight is used to adjust the backlight brightness where supported. Manpages are installed by default in most cases, because debian policy strongly encourages them to be shipped in the same package as the commands themselves. It is readily available on most recent ubuntu versions by default.
I try to look the man of lseek but there is no man for this function. For exampe there is no man pace of the xrdb command but exist on linux how can i download all man pages for read offline in man page. These documents are known as man pages, and you can easily access them through the command line using the man command. Here is the quick and easy command option to install man command and man pages in alpine linux.
But once i am in the container, i still can not find manpages. A very useful aspect of the linux command line is that the documentation for almost all command line tools is easily accessible. Arch manual pagescontains man pages from arch linux packages. Oct 08, 2018 good alternatives to man pages to learn concise linux command examples. Traditionally, manpages are browsed on the command line. Gnome terminal emulates the xterm program developed by the x consortium. Using eog eye of gnome the eye of gnome or eog is the default image viewer in ubuntu. I havent included info pages in this guide, because i needed a simple alternatives for man pages which will teach me to learn the commands and its parameters quickly with examples and without having to go through long man pages. How to addinstall man pages in alpine linux nixcraft. It includes manual pages about using gnulinux for development. Depending on your chosen terms you may get quite a large listing. This article will introduce you to those simple documents. How to download the official man pages from the manpages. Download the latest lts version of ubuntu, for desktop pcs and laptops.
Download the dman shell script to run on a command line. After installing the package, im able to access man pages for functions such as printf, opendir, and putc. A curated collection of guides and information to help you learn how to use open source technologies. The linux manpages project documents the linux kernel and c library interfaces that are employed by userspace programs. Numbers are printed without delimiters, strings are enclosed in the double quotes. For each function, it shows the valid syntax as well as. Contact us the unix and linux forums unix commands, linux commands, linux server, linux ubuntu, shell script, linux distros.
Linux is a great thing that itll keep a history of the commands you time in the. The manpagesposixdev package includes manual pages about using a posix system for development. Lts stands for longterm support which means five years, until april 2023, of free. They describe all aspects of linux, from commands and file formats to programmers references. Nov 16, 2017 a quick search using aptcache pointed out that i need to install the manpagesdev package on a ubuntu linux. Ubuntu core developers mail archive please consider filing a bug or asking a question via launchpad before contacting the maintainer directly.
It can help you manage all the options and save the settings, that work best for you. I am little surprised to find that ubuntu linux skips development man pages by default on cloudbased images. How to get man pages for linux kernel function quora. Have a play with some of the command line options you find there. Simply type man and youll enter a page viewer, where you can learn all about whatever youre trying to better understand. Ubuntu and canonical are registered trademarks of canonical ltd. Is there a website that has either the fedora or red hat man pages.
How to install missing man pages of commands on ubuntu. I saw some commands doest have man pages on the machine but exist on internet. These documents are known as man pages, and you can easily access them through the command line using the man command in this tutorial, we will discuss the basics of man using some easy to understand examples. How to install man pages on an ubuntu docker image. The manpagesposixdev package includes manual pages about using a continue reading ubuntu linux install development system library functions man pages manual. The command used to display them is man in spite of their scope, man pages are designed to be selfcontained documents, consequentially limiting themselves to referring to other man pages when discussing related subjects. With respect to the c library, the primary focus is the gnu c library, although, where known, documentation of variations on other c libraries available for linux is also included. Dec 18, 2017 learn to use man pages efficiently to find out what exactly you want to know. If youd like to see the 10 top commands you use, you can run something like the following. Git using git, you can obtain the very latest version of man pages from the canonical git repository on using the following command. These man pages describe the linux programming interface including linux system calls as well as system library calls. Powered by the ubuntu manpage repository, file bugs in launchpad 2019 canonical ltd.
May, 2009 by default ubuntu doesnt install the manual pages used for linux software development which is an invaluable reference for any system developer. A quick search using aptcache pointed out that i need to install the manpagesdev package on a ubuntu linux. A user invokes a man page by issuing the man command and the name of the command, program, concept, or standard located in the man page distribution. The linux documentation project ldp is working on developing good, reliable documentation for the linux operating system. Oct 23, 2019 how to install missing man pages of commands on ubuntu by sk october 23, 2019 the other day i was testing alias and unalias commands on my ubuntu 18. Most commands in your ubuntu shell will have excellent manuals or manpages. By what means and in what way should it be done to achieve the desired man pages in same format. How to display images in the command line in linuxubuntu.
If you have no files in man man9 directories, you have to build it from linux source. The linux command man is used to display the manual page for other command and also will help you to explain the functions for the commands that commonly used. Ubuntu linux install development system library functions. How to install man pages for c standard library functions in ubuntu. The man pages may not be installed to save disk space, especially on linux containers. It finds all outputs on the x server supporting backlight brightness control and changes them all in the same way.
Man pages does not have help pages for every kernel function. When you start gnome terminal, the application starts the default shell that is specified in your system account. In this article, we will introduce you a list of most frequently used linux commands with their examples for easy learning. Linux man command tutorial for beginners 8 examples. Lts stands for longterm support which means five years, until april 2023, of free security and maintenance updates, guaranteed. This is a personal website that builds the online man page for the centos distribution. Also make sure you play with ls with both absolute and relative paths. See details at xscl wrapper shellscript with a gui, manages all the options of xorrisoddtarget. Mar 26, 2018 one of the most important skills you can learn as a linux user is how to use a manual page, or man page. This is the best way to use linux on windows, that ive ever tried.
Run any application that is designed to run on vt102, vt220, and xterm terminals. For exampe there is no man pace of the xrdb command but exist on linux how can i download all man pages for read offline in man page formatnot html or pdf etc. This site contains hundreds of thousands of dynamically generated manuals, extracted from every package of every supported version of ubuntu, and updated on a daily basis. All ubuntu manpages are also rendered to html, and you can search and read them at manpages. Man pages, short for manual page, are the traditional form of documentation for command line tools on linux and unix. Install the manpagesdev and manpagesposixdev thanks christophed packages. I have been trying linux recently so my questions must be too much easy for you. I guess if you search a software who gives you the possibility to download all content of each page link, you can create your own man pages library for e reader. There are several online databases of man pages, including. I installed cppreferencedocenhtml in ubuntu, but how should i use it. You tell it what man pages go in your packages, and it figures out where to install them based on the section field in their. Debian and ubuntu systems the man configuration file for debian and ubuntu systems is etcnfig.
Good alternatives to man pages every linux user needs to know. Is there some kind of package i can install to fix this. Manpages are selfcontained reference documents stored on the machines hard drive. As per the linux man pages project the linux man pages project documents the linux kernel and c library interfaces that are employed by userspace programs. Jul 28, 2016 watch a real linux command line wizard at work, and youll marvel at how efficient, and accurate she is, deftly using the key accomplish the most complex tasks in a minimum number of keystrokes. Also theres a web where you can see all man pages online. The manual pages man pages constitute a collection of documentation that is found on any nix operating system, including linux. Download this app from microsoft store for windows 10. The current crop of man pages has a history dating back to the 80s, when unix didnt care in the least about user friendliness, and so they tend to be highly technical and have a form and language all. Each program, utility, and function should have an associated manual page included in the same package. Man page topics include small computer programs including unix commands, library and system calls, formal standards and computing conventions, and abstract computing concepts. If you are looking for a debian answer, see this question.
This compilation does not contain all manual pages on a typical linux installation. In those cases you wont have to do much at all, if your installation doesnt include man pages then youre just a quick command away. After an install of centos 7, i cant access man pages. Aug 17, 2019 how do i install and use man pages in alpine linux. Optionsx print unknown unicode chars as \xnnnn, rather than as question marks. How to easily read a linux man page make tech easier. For example, docs for string, stl, iostream, ifstream, etc. Ubuntu linux install development system library functions man.
This tutorial explains how man pages work in linux. This brief describes how to install missing man pages of commands on ubuntu and other. The man command used to display the online manual pages on alpine linux. A quick search using aptcache pointed out that i need to install the manpages dev package on a ubuntu linux. So download source and build man pages with command.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. On linux, all man pages are below directories listed in the environment variable manpath. You can find the actual description of each linux command in their manual page which you can access like this. This is set up differently from the configuration file on red hattype systems, but it serves.
Apr 24, 2009 the commandline program man is used for displaying unix and linux manual pages usually called manpages. Id like to know how to update the man of linux on bash. By default ubuntu doesnt install the manual pages used for linux software development which is an invaluable reference for any system developer. The overall goal of the ldp is to collaborate in taking care of all of the issues of linux documentation, ranging from online documentation man pages, html, and so on to printed manuals covering topics such as installing. An application may receive and process these packets via libipq. Manual pages about using gnu linux for development. It supports several image extensions and can display single images or multiple images. It includes manual pages about using gnu linux for development. Doing man fputs will open linux programmers manual and. I like read man pages offline instead of search manual on the web.
1081 602 897 637 85 1247 794 171 1505 1448 95 286 611 142 800 1137 1365 150 885 216 844 499 1469 1231 354 61 1096 214 347 642 829 331 730 625 1387 233 347 182 1085 839 1164 590 1227 728 367 623 353 212 81 1492 962